Ошибка подписания документа: Указан неправильный алгоритм в Криптэк-Д
При попытке зашифровать электронные документы на ПК появляется ошибка подписания документа с кодом 2146893816 «указан неправильно алгоритм» в Криптэк-Д. Несмотря на то, что все данные указаны верно, программа упорно выдаёт ошибку. Что делать в этой ситуации — читайте далее.
Причины ошибки «указан неправильный алгоритм»
ПО Криптэк-Д необходимо при декларировании алкогольных товаров и не только. Без данной программы не получиться передать декларацию в соответствующие регулирующие органы. Для большинства пользователей эта программа незаменима. Когда появляется данная ошибка, то от неё невозможно избавиться даже при повторных действиях в программе. В первую очередь необходимо проверить, работает ли она на вашем ПК с новым ГОСТом, который появился в 2019 году. Или наоборот — с более ранними.
Иногда внутренний алгоритм программы может быть нарушен. В этом случае рекомендуется переустановить её, полностью удалив старую версию. А также удалив файлы программы из реестра.
Для этого:
- Сначала открываем панель управления в системе. Это можно сделать при помощи кнопки «Пуск»;
- Находим пункт в панели инструментов — «Удаление программ»;
- В списке ПО, которое в данный момент установлено на вашем ПК, необходимо найти Криптэк-Д и выделить его курсором;
- Затем нажмите внизу или вверху (в зависимости от версии ПО) кнопку «Удалить»;
- Подтвердите действия и дождитесь завершения процесса;
- Теперь необходимо открыть реестр. Снова выберите кнопку пуск и найдите «Выполнить». Выберите её и в пустой строке напишите «regedit»;
- Вверху необходимо найти вкладку «Правка» и в ней выбрать «Найти»;
- В этом блоке введите имя ПО. Но название должно точно соответствовать имени установленной программе;
- Всё, что отобразит реестр Windows с именем программы нужно будет удалить привычным способом, как и любой другой файл или папку.
После чистки реестра можно приступать к установке новой программы.
Загрузить установочный пакет можно на сайте https://egais.center-inform.ru/tehpod/faq/.
Читайте также: ошибка формирования запроса в КриптоПРО Browser Plug-in.
Как устранить неисправность в Криптэк-Д
Если решить проблему в Криптэк-Д не удалось переустановкой программы, и ошибка подписания документа, указан неправильно алгоритм, всё равно появляется — воспользуйтесь альтернативным ПО. Этот совет вы получите в поддержке Криптэк-Д, если обратитесь за помощью. Так как компания полностью «отказывается» сотрудничать с сертификатами по ГОСТу 2012 года.
Данную программу можно приобрести в магазине по ссылке https://cryptoarm.ru/shop/cryptoarm-standart-plus-5. При этом необходимо удалить предыдущее ПО по инструкции, указанной в главе выше. Так как файлы старой программы могут стать причиной возникновения новых проблем и ошибок в процессе работы с документами.
Это может быть полезным: ошибка создания запроса 0x80090008 — указан неправильный алгоритм.
Последовательность оформления алкогольной декларации
Рассмотрим процесс подготовки и создания алкогольной декларации в программе 1С. После получения xml-файла появляется необходимо зашифровать и подписать его. Для того чтобы передать в соответствующие контрольные органы. Сильно тормозит этот процесс то, что при помощи сторонних программ для подписи и шифрования, приходится делать массу лишних движений. В итоге нам предстоит отправлять декларацию на портал вручную.
Чтобы сделать процесс проще, можно выполнить эти действия в 1С версии 7.7. Итак, перед этим рекомендуется провести проверку вашего файла на ошибки. Это нужно для того, чтобы не возникало проблем в дальнейшей работе. Затем нужно сохранить настройки в разрезе ИНН декларанта. Подписание и шифрование реализовываются через CAPICOM-интерфейс. Соответственно, на вашем ПК уже должен быть установлен КриптоПРО CSP или подобные криптопровайдеры.
Если у вас ещё нет подобной программы, загрузить её можно по ссылке в этой статье. Для устранения проблем с длиной не больше 63 символов, используется библиотека под именем OpenFileDIalogsManager.dll. Она должна также быть в системе. Ещё необходима 1CPP.dll 3.2.3.2 для возможности упаковать файлы в ZIP. Эта процедура происходит при помощи встроенного zlibeng.dll. Если эта библиотека есть в системе, но её версия ниже указанной — нужно обновить.
Можно также передать функцию упаковки файла на внешний упаковщик, например, 7z. Для этого нужно исправить файл УпаковатьФайл(), указав другие средства. Можно использовать для этого компоненту dialmail.dll.
Это интересно: при оформлении запроса произошла ошибка: Error CertEnroll.
Помощь при ошибке подписания документа в Криптэк-Д
В сети достаточно много организаций, которые предлагают свою помощь для вас с ошибками и сбоями программ Криптэк-Д, КриптоАРМ и другими. Можно найти как платные, так и бесплатные услуги. Помощь будет оказана сразу же, при помощи программ удалённого доступа. Вы также можете получить помощь на сайте программы. Адрес для этого также указан в предыдущих главах. В большинстве случаев проблему «Ошибка подписания документа — указан неправильный алгоритм» в криптопровайдере Криптэк-Д, можно решить переустановкой программы.
Kompyuterni ta’mirlash
Ошибка подписания документа: Указан неправильный алгоритм в Криптэк-Д